Max Ojomoh has been drafted into England’s 35-man squad ahead of their Six Nations finale to replace the injured Ollie Lawrence.
England’s powerhouse centre ruptured his Achilles in the eighth minute of the victory over Italy and is set to miss the remainder of the season.
Ojomoh has featured in previous squads under Steve Borthwick, although he is yet to make his Test debut.
Elliot Daly or Tommy Freeman remain the leading candidates to replace Lawrence in the No 13 jersey against Wales on Saturday.
Speaking about Lawrence’s injury, team-mate Fin Smith said: ‘There’s a sort of deeper level to it and when you see one of your best mates potentially losing the chance to go on a Lions tour and what was bound to be a massive year for him, it breaks your heart.
‘I think I was probably a bit too gutted on the pitch seeing that happen and it maybe rattled me for a few minutes.
